From 17b7426cc6c19c6d4519444b7112b44c9dac2bfa Mon Sep 17 00:00:00 2001 From: takatost Date: Tue, 19 Mar 2024 17:58:33 +0800 Subject: [PATCH] fix external_data_tools bug --- api/core/app/app_config/easy_ui_based_app/variables/manager.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/api/core/app/app_config/easy_ui_based_app/variables/manager.py b/api/core/app/app_config/easy_ui_based_app/variables/manager.py index 1237da502b..3eb006b46e 100644 --- a/api/core/app/app_config/easy_ui_based_app/variables/manager.py +++ b/api/core/app/app_config/easy_ui_based_app/variables/manager.py @@ -34,6 +34,9 @@ class BasicVariablesConfigManager: typ = list(variable.keys())[0] if typ == 'external_data_tool': val = variable[typ] + if 'config' not in val: + continue + external_data_variables.append( ExternalDataVariableEntity( variable=val['variable'],